James Ranft - Managing Director James Ranft, 40 is an experienced publisher with a successful record across a variety of market sectors. Over the last sixteen years James has worked for a number of publishers including Reed Business Information, Haymarket Publishing and Autotrader. He has more recently been the Group Publisher at HS Financial, a specialist investment publishers and was responsible for a variety of titles including Company REFS and European Lawyer.
Garry Burns
Garry Burns - 38 has over 16 years publishing and business management experience ranging from directories, b2b, consumer and specialist titles along with senior management experience with SME's and multinational companies. The bulk of Garry's publishing experience comes from his time with Trader Media where he held the position of GM of their National Sales Division, which incorporated 13 regional titles, 11 free titles and 4 national products. Prior to his publishing career Garry served with the Coldstream Guards for 4 years.
Fiona Fennell
Fiona Fennell - has over 18 years experience in event management having managed the event teams for a wide range of organisations including Lloyd's of London, Denplan, and The Chartered Institute for Personnel & Development. She also managed events for a number of leading industry publications including, amongst others, Management Today, Campaign and Marketing magazines. The work has included managing events UK wide as well as in Europe, Asia and the USA. She has worked both independently, running an event management agency, and in-house. This broad experience has given her an invaluable insight into the successful planning and management of events from conferences, to roadshows, major exhibitions, awards dinners and international summits.
Graham Thompson - Operations Director
Graham Thompson, 37 has been working in sales and product management in the publishing industry over the last 8 years. Most recently he worked with James Ranft at HS Financial for two years where he was responsible for managing a number of publications on a day-to-day basis and overseeing a 4-man telemarketing team.
Sam Allery - Production Director
Sam Allery, 39 worked for Haymarket Publishing for over 11 years and was Group Production Controller for their medical division.
Her responsibilities included print buying, copy control and issue management for 5 publications.
Matthew Mumby - Associate New Media Director
Matt Mumby, 32 has over ten years experience in new media and graphic design.
He has been involved in many successful website launches such as Volkswagen, Hewlett Packard, Discovery channel and Exxon Mobil.
Peter Marshall - Associate Subscriptions & Fulfilment Director
Peter Marshall, 45 has over 25 years experience in DM data planning, fulfilment and logistics. He has managed his own data management business for the last 5 years, working primarily with the publishing and charity sectors. Prior to that he ran data orientated projects, including continuity and subscriptions, covering 20 titles for a major financial publisher. From 1993 Peter was responsible for operations for IRS, a financial education Direct Marketer. Previously he was in High St retail management.
Jonathan Davis
55 the founder and editor of Intelligent Investor newsletter, spent 10 years as a financial journalist on national newspapers (Sunday Telegraph, the Times, The Economist) before setting up his own successful business as an author, columnist and management consultant and latterly Investor Publishing, where he is the chairman. He writes a popular regular weekly column on investment in The Independent and another in Business Voice, the CBI in-house magazine.
Peter Ranft
66 is an independent management consultant specialising in sales, marketing and key client relationships. Following a successful career in line management with a number of international companies, he joined PA Consultants in 1986 as a Senior Consultant based in London. Subsequently he set up his own business working with a range of clients including Rank Corporation, IBM, LucasVarity, Unilever, Allied Domecq, International Hotels and Heidrick & Struggles. He has an MA degree from Oxford University.
